Transaction 18d81baff81cd3abb7657dc10447566428570c415b11265ce471fe6904d2475a

1 Input
2 Outputs
  • 18d81baff81cd3abb7657dc10447566428570c415b11265ce471fe6904d2475a:0
  • value  13865585
    address  1NKJk9VESM9wn5rsHDjRj6dNzxigV57Lzq
  • 18d81baff81cd3abb7657dc10447566428570c415b11265ce471fe6904d2475a:1
  • value  56504398
    address  1MbbTkrpvtP8FFjcR1X8WiqPr3n5ircK6j